Apartment hunting can be a grueling process, and many people assume that once they’ve located one in the right area and price range, their job is done. However, all apartment rentals should include a comprehensive walk-through with the building owner or landlord before the prospective tenant signs a lease. During this time, the apartment should be thoroughly inspected by the tenant and landlord simultaneously, so both parties are aware of the condition before signing the paperwork. 

A Quick Guide to Walk-Throughs

What Should I Expect From a Walk-through?

apartment huntingBoth the prospective tenant and landlord should be checking for any issues that are in excess of normal wear and tear. They should also be mindful of any changes that are in violation of the lease agreement, like painted walls or removed structures. 

Why Is a Walk-through Important?

While apartment hunting, walk-throughs ensure you will not be held responsible for any damages or changes made by the previous tenants. These issues, depending on the severity, can be extremely costly to repair, and will fall under the new tenant’s realm of responsibility if they are not observed and documented before they move in. If you’re worried about aspects of the apartment, take photos as proof of what the condition was like before you moved in.
